Best way to haggle is to shop around, and actively voice that you are doing so. Helps to have a firm budget too, but the job of the salesman is to weasel you out of every last dollar of your budget, so it doesn't always work. However, the threat of taking your business elsewhere is always a good enticement to get them to lower their offer or throw in some tasty extras.

Oh, and remember that the first place you go, their "final price" will never be their final price. Even if it looks like a great deal immediately, shop around and come back later in the day (or at least say that you shopped around whereas you just had lunch at the pub).

When my parents bought their Camry, they went to one dealership first and haggled down to their "final price". They then went to another dealership in town, got the same deal for a couple of grand less, then rang up the first dealership to tell them that they had settled, only to be told by the first one "we can match that". My parents told them to shove it, as they had already given their "final price" and if that wasn't really their final price, then they aren't the kind of honest dealership that my parents wanted to buy a car from.
